Why Has Axe Throwing Become Popular for Social Gatherings?

Axe throwing provides a shared activity that breaks social ice faster than conversation-only gatherings, giving people something to do together rather than just talk.

The novelty factor creates memorable experiences. Most attendees have never thrown axes before, so everyone starts on equal footing regardless of athletic background.

It's inherently social. You cheer for friends, joke about near-misses, and celebrate successful throws in ways that passive entertainment like movies can't replicate.

The activity works for various group sizes. Whether you have four friends or forty coworkers, throwing lanes accommodate different party scales with appropriate pacing.

How Do Digital Features Improve the Social Experience?

Digital projection systems add game variety that prevents repetition and maintains engagement throughout longer gatherings without manual scorekeeping or rule disputes.

The visual elements create spectator interest. People watching can follow games easily, making it entertaining even when you're not actively throwing.

Instant scoring eliminates downtime. Results appear immediately, keeping the activity moving and preventing the momentum loss that happens when people manually tally points.

Different game modes cater to different moods. Competitive groups choose elimination tournaments while casual gatherings pick cooperative challenges or skill-building exercises.

Can Venues Handle Both Casual Drop-Ins and Planned Events?

Flexible booking systems allow walk-in availability alongside reserved group sessions, balancing spontaneous visits with planned gatherings without operational conflicts.

Drop-in access works for date nights or small friend groups who want entertainment without advance planning. They can show up and start playing if lanes are available.

Reserved sessions guarantee space for larger parties. Birthday groups, corporate teams, or celebrations book specific times without competing for equipment with other guests.

Some venues segment capacity, allocating lanes for walk-ins while protecting reserved blocks. This prevents disappointing either type of visitor.

Clear policies prevent confusion. When venues communicate booking requirements and walk-in availability honestly, guests know what to expect and can plan accordingly.
